Welcome to Rocket Powered MotorSports - We make a living from wrecked bikes. We buy wrecked bikes tear them down into a hundred plus pieces & sell them on Ebay. We mainly deal in Honda, Suzuki, Kawasaki & Yamaha. Every month we pick up 5-7 bikes like the CBR929, CBR954, CBR1000, GSXR750, GSXR1000, HAYABUSA, ZX9, ZX636, ZX10, ZX12, R1 & R6. How it all began

Back in 2000 I became a member of Ebay & have been hooked ever since.  I was 27 years old & I started out buying items for my 1995 Honda CBR900RR.  Just like everyone else I had more parts for that bike than I would ever need & it made my wife so mad she banned me from Ebay.  But of course I couldn't stay away.  Which is why I started searching for a way to make money on Ebay so I could be on there all the time.

Then came the Spring of 2004, when I met a guy that had a bike that was wrecked & he wanted to get rid of it.  So I made a deal with him to part it out on Ebay & I would take a percentage of the profits & do all the work.  That deal led to the formation of Rocket Powered MotorSports Inc.  My wife & I formed the business in the fall of 2004 & we have been growing ever since.  Since I am a sport bike enthusiast we mainly deal with sport bikes.  I've done a few cruiser bikes, but I really enjoy sport bikes.  I buy all of my bikes at different places & bring them back to the shop & tear them down & part them out.  From the frames to the smallest brackets we tear them down & sell every part we can get our hands on.

What started out as a part time deal to make some extra money soon became something that was taking up every waking minute of my life.  I was trying to work a full time job, raise my son & spend time with my wife, but things with the business were growing so fast I couldn't keep up.

It began in my single car garage & now I rent a 30x48 building out in the middle of a corn field.  It began with me working 15-20 hours a week & a full time job.  To me quiting my full time job & working 70-80 hours a week.  It's way more work than I ever thought it would be, but I can tell you that it's a lot better than working for anyone else.

I like my small shop & the laid back environment because I can keep my prices low on my parts.  I know you've heard that before, but in this case it's the truth.  The building I rent didn't have a bathroom, running water or heat or A/C when I first got it.  It stayed that way for pretty much the first year & it SUCKED.  Now it has a tear down room & office that is air conditioned  & heated & running water.  The land lord wanted an arm & a leg for a bathroom so we suffer with a Porta Potty outside.  All of this so we can keep the parts cheap & build the customer base.  I know it sounds cheesy but feel free to stop by sometime & I'll let you use the porta potty to prove it.

The bike in the pictures is the reason why my Ebay ID is "GIXXERMAN-1000".  It is a 2001 Suzuki GSXR1000 that I bought brand new in Feb. 2001.  It's got almost 25,000 miles on it & every single one of them are from me.  Half of them are probably with the front wheel in the air.  The bike has been several different colors, but for 2007 I went back to stock with the fluorescent wheels & stickers.  The wheels were powdercoated & I got the stickers from Tape Works.  I love this bike & it will probably be the last bike I ever buy for myself.  If you can tell by the wheels, orange is my favorite color.  The brighter the better.  Last year I had the whole bike fluorescent orange but it faded so bad I had to change it this year.

That's kind of the whole story.  My goals are to stay where I'm at for now & grow the business on Ebay & locally as well.  I think there is a huge market for used Sport Bike parts & so far the world of Ebay has proved that.  I can't thank all my previous customers enough & I would like to welcome all of my new customers.  Hopefully we can do business for many years.
